Tiresome Wait on Food Policy Change for Daycares: PEI Healthy Eating Alliance 

 The healthy living policy was developed in 2008, as a set of guidelines for food policy in daycare centres.  The PEI Healthy Eating Alliance has been waiting for the past two years for the set of guidelines to come into effect.

 The policy is not only aimed at changing the food, it also covers physical activity recommendations for daycares.

The president for the Healthy Eating Alliance, Jennifer Taylor, would like to see the government moving faster on implementing this policy.

The push for the policy to become law will help to change the current guidelines on food and activity so that more daycares will enforce the healthy living policy.
